#377267 Hex Color Code

#377267

The Hexadecimal Color #377267 is a contrast shade of Sea Green. #377267 RGB value is rgb(55, 114, 103). RGB Color Model of #377267 consists of 21% red, 44% green and 40% blue. HSL color Mode of #377267 has 169°(degrees) Hue, 35% Saturation and 33% Lightness. #377267 color has an wavelength of 513.59259n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#377267 is #669999.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#377267 is #376. The Closest Color to #377267 is #2E8B57. Official Name of #377267 Hex Code is William.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#377267 is 52 Cyan 0 Magenta 10 Yellow 55 Black and #377267 CMY is 52, 0, 10.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#377267 is hsl(169,35,33,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(169, 52, 45).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#377267 is 10.04, 13.83, 14.97.
Hex8 Value of #377267 is #377267FF. Decimal Value of #377267 is 3633767 and Octal Value of #377267 is 15671147. Binary Value of #377267 is 110111, 1110010, 1100111 and Android of #377267 is 4281823847 / 0xff377267.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#377267 is 0.259, 0.356, 0.356 and YIQ Color Space of #377267 is 95.105, -31.6238, -15.9017.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#377267 is 10.87, 16.5, 14.94.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#377267 is 43.99, -22.21, 0.2.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#377267 is 43.99, -25.61, 3.43.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#377267 is 43.99, 22.21, 179.48. Hunter Lab variable of #377267 is 37.19, -16.89, 2.17.

Various Color Shades of #377267

To get 25% Saturated #377267 Color, you need to convert the hex color #377267 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#377267 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#377267

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
